This Cudeman axe pairs traditional materials with modern tool steel to deliver a compact, capable head for camp and woodcraft tasks. The 21 cm (8.25") satin-finished axe head is ground to a clean cutting face, 5 mm thick and 12 cm across, giving a dependable balance of bite and control. The blade is made from Böhler N-695 stainless tool steel and heat treated to 59/60 HRC for long life and good resistance to corrosion. The handle is polished deer antler with a red spacer and a satin A-304 stainless ferrule, offering a tactile, natural grip and distinctive appearance. The head is anchored with a stainless allen screw and an internal brass-threaded sleeve for secure, serviceable assembly. A brown leather sheath is included for safe storage and transport; the axe weighs approximately 690 g (sheath approx. 90 g). Ideal for campsite chores, kindling and fine woodcraft where a compact, well-made axe is required.
